In the futures market, an investor or trader puts down a good-faith deposit called the initial margin requirement or performance bond, as some exchanges call it. As of August 2021, the maintenance margin requirement for one standard WTI crude oil futures contract was $5,100, and the margin requirement for a Micro crude contract was $510 (a little more than 7% of the contracts notional value). Different futures exchanges specify initial margin and maintenance margin levels for each futures contract, but FCMs may require investors to post margin at higher levels than those specified by the exchange. An electronically traded futures contract one fifth the size of standard S&P futures, E-mini S&P 500 futures and options are based on the underlying Standard & Poor's 500 stock index.
